🧩 What this template does
This workflow builds a 120-minute local date course around your starting point by querying Google Places for nearby spots, selecting the top candidates, fetching real-time weather data, letting an AI generate a matching emoji, and drafting a friendly itinerary summary with an LLM in both English and Japanese.
It then posts the full bilingual plan with a walking route link and weather emoji to Slack.
👥 Who it’s for
Makers and teams who want a plug-and-play bilingual local itinerary generator with weather awareness — no custom code required.
⚙️ How it works
Trigger – Manual (or schedule/webhook).
Discovery – Google Places nearby search within a configurable radius.
Selection – Rank by rating and pick the top 3.
Weather – Fetch current weather (via OpenWeatherMap).
Emoji – Use an AI model to match the weather with an emoji 🌤️.
Planning – An LLM writes the itinerary in Markdown (JP + EN).
Route – Compose a Google Maps walking route URL.
Share – Post the bilingual itinerary, route link, and weather emoji to Slack.
